WebDec 18, 2024 · Effects of Dry Needling on Post-Stroke Shoulder Pain and Pressure Pain Sensitivity. The overall pooled data demonstrated a large effect (SMD −1.01, 95% CI: −1.73 to −0.30) of dry needling for decreasing post-stroke shoulder pain; however, because of the heterogenicity of the results, the evidence was downgraded to very low.
